Small
in Size. Big on performance.
All new for 2006, Suzuki is pleased to introduce the DF2.5
portable outboard -the smallest Suzuki 4-stroke to date. Weighing
just 30 pounds, the DF2.5 is the lightest Suzuki 4-stroke motor
ever built. And Suzuki is also proud to note that the DF2.5
meets the rigorous EPA 2006 and CARB 3-Star Ultra Low emissions
standards.
Specifications
DF2.5
2.5 HP 4-Stroke Portable
Prop shaft horsepower:
2.5
Cylinders:
1
Displacement:
4.15 cu. in. (68 cc)
Shaft Length:
Short 15"
Engine
A 2.5 HP single cylinder OHV 4-stroke engine, with 4.15 cu. in. displacement,
generates plenty of power for small tenders and inflatables. It features
easy-to-pull recoil starting with Suzuki Pointless Electronic Ignition. No
battery is required for this remarkably simple and reliable system.
Tilt
And Carrying Handle
When you need to tilt the DF2.5 engine up, there is an easy-to-grip integrated
handle located at the back of the engine cowling within convenient reach. And
there are four tilt pin settings designed to match your individual boat and
the prevailing conditions.
